Cesena Wiki



Cesena, or Associazione Calcio Cesena, is based in Cesena, Romagna. This Italian football club was begun in 1940 and won its first promotion to Serie A in 1973. It has been in the Premier League since then for a total of eleven season. It reached its highest ranking, 6th position in Serie A, in 1976. They are nicknamed Cavallucci Marini (Seahorses), the seahorse being the focal point of their badge.
Cesena were Serie C winners 3 times, Coppa Italia Serie C winners once and won Prima Divisione once in 1940-41. They won Serie D in 1959-60 and the Promozione Regionale twice.

The team plays their home matches at Stadio Dino Manuzzi in Cesena, Italy. Formerly named Stadio La Fiorita (1957-82) it seats 23,880. Cesena's home colors are white shirts and socks with black shorts while their away colors are just the opposite. The team's third colors are green shirts with white trim with green shorts and socks.

Manager Marco Giampaolo is a former midfielder who has played for several Serie C teams a Serie B team, Fidelis Andria. An ankle injury cut short his playing career and he began his career in management in 2000.
